Rihanna would act live in the 2026 World Cup final

Rihanna, along with the Colombian Shakira, would act live in the 2026 World Cup final and would also collaborate in the official song of the World Cup.
This would be the second time that the singer of Barbados and the Colombian bind in a song, since both launched together the song ‘Can’t remembero to forget you’ in 2014.
The music video of this single, which was published on the YouTube channel of Shakira, currently has more than 1.3 billion visits, recording that this formula was successful.
As reported by the Publimetro site, the Divas could return to work to create the Song of the FIFA 2026 World Cup, which will be held in Mexico, the United States and Canada, as of June 11 of next year.
This would happen in a very different context for singers, since Shakira is currently breaking records with their tour ‘women no longer cry’, while Rihanna announced in the Met Gala 2025 her third pregnancy, after a long period without launching new music.
